A vulnerability was found in priyankark a11y-mcp up to 1.0.5. It has been rated as critical. This issue affects the function A11yServer of the file src/index.js. This manipulation causes server-side request forgery. This vulnerability is registered as CVE-2026-5323. The attack needs to be launched locally. Furthermore, an exploit is available. This product follows a rolling release approach for continuous delivery, so version details for affected or updated releases are not provided. Upgrading the affected component is advised. The vendor acknowledged the issue but provides additional context for the CVSS rating: "a11y-mcp is a local stdio MCP server - it has no HTTP endpoint and is not network-accessible. The caller is always the local user or an LLM acting on their behalf with user approval."

A vulnerability classified as critical was found in priyankark a11y-mcp up to 1.0.5. Affected by this vulnerability is the function A11yServer of the file src/index.js.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a server-side request forgery v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-918. The web server receives a URL or similar request from an upstream component and retrieves the contents of this URL, but it does not sufficiently ensure that the request is being sent to the expected destination. As an impact it is known to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ability.

It is possible to read the advisory at github.com. This vulnerability is known as CVE-2026-5323. The exploitation appears to be easy. Attacking locally is a requirement. Technical details and also a public exploit are known.

It is possible to download the exploit at github.com. It is declared as proof-of-concept. The vendor acknowledged the issue but provides additional context for the CVSS rating: "a11y-mcp is a local stdio MCP server - it has no HTTP endpoint and is not network-accessible. The caller is always the local user or an LLM acting on their behalf with user approval."

Upgrading to version 1.0.6 eliminates this vulnerability. Applying the patch e3e11c9e8482bd06b82fd9fced67be4856f0dffc is able to eliminate this problem. The bugfix is ready for download at github.com. The best possible mitigation is suggested to be upgrading to the latest version.
